There were several PowerBook G3 models.

The PowerBook (FireWire) = Pismo could use up to Mac OS X 10.4.x (Tiger).

Only a G4 upgrade appears to have made an unsupported use of Mac OS X 10.5 (Leopard) possible here.
The maximum operating system for the earlier PowerBook G3 computers (except the Kanga) was either Mac OS X 10.2.x (Jaguar) or 10.3.x (Panther), depending on model. Up to 10.4.x (Tiger) was possible in some cases via an unsupported application.
Which exact PowerBook model do you have?
Also, are you attempting to use an internal AirPort card (only the FireWire/Pismo) or a PC Card WiFi adapter (type?)?

There's no way a PBook G3 can run v10.8 Mountain Lion.

Jaguar is 10.3, Mountain Lion is 10.8. The highest any PPC Mac like yours can run is 10.5 Leopard except I don't know that a G3 would be able to run Leopard as anything except as a challenge. Some people got G3s to run Tiger 10.4 but I was never successful in doing so. Anyway, as stated, Mountain Lion is impossible.
